Temporary Deputy Speaker, I wish to support this Bill majorly because we do not want to burn the counties or the national Government. The money that goes to the constituencies is for cushioning these people. Supposing this money was not there, what would have happened? We would have been waiting in vain. My county government has not managed to build even a single toilet in my constituency. Suppose this money was not there, what would have happened? There has been a tug of war between the urban and the rural areas. Most activists are found in the urban areas, and they do not understand the plight and the problems facing the people in the villages. That is why sometimes they ask why we need the CDF. There is nothing to build in the urban areas. They have hospitals, roads and schools, but in the villages we have nothing. We have no roads, hospitals and schools. When I took over my constituency, most of the primary school children were studying under trees. As I speak, I have a permanent classroom in almost every primary school. When I took over, I had only nine secondary schools, but today, I am a proud Member with 24 secondary schools. We never had a single girls’ school and Hon. Tonui can bear me witness, because he was a principal in one of the schools in my constituency. Today, I have over five girls’ secondary schools in my constituency, courtesy of the CDF. When somebody goes to court thinking that this money is there for nothing, we do not feel good. We want to tell these Kenyans that there are Kenyans in the villages who want development. There are Kenyans in the villages who cannot access what we access in Nairobi, Nakuru and other urban areas. I wish to support. I wish to ask the Chairman to fast-track this Bill. I urge the Members to pass this Bill before we go home. The President needs to sign into law this Bill before we go home. We want to go home knowing that the CDF will live on. Thank you, Hon.
